The Montreal Canadiens though, did not make many changes in roster, but, gained a new GM. Bob Gainey took over Andre Savard's job as the new builder of the Habs... and has already put his finger prints all over the team... by sending down veterans Karl Dykehuis and Patrick Traverse to the AHL Farm team in Hamilton, in order to keep Ron Hainsey and Mike Komisarek on board.
With Saku Koivu and Chad Kilger on the Injury reserve, room for younger players like Mike Rebiero, Mikael Ryder, Marcel Hossa and Jason Ward have opened up. Mickael Ryder has been showing he wants to stay by scoring his first NHL goal for the Montreal Canadiens in a 4-0 win over the Toronto Maple Leafs.
Jose Theodore looks to be in the shape he was 2 years ago when he won the Heart Memorial(Most valuable player) and Veniza (Best Goaltender) Trophies. It is key that he plays well in order for Montreal to make the playoffs this year!
